Location

Woodland View is a recent development situated in an idyllic rural position in the heart of the favoured village of Stoke Lacy, which has local amenities including a parish church, village hall and public house. The popular market town of Bromyard is approximately 4 miles distant and offers a comprehensive range of services including a range of shops, supermarket, theatre and leisure complex. The Cathedral City of Hereford is approximately 11 miles distant and offers further amenities including a mainline train station with links to Birmingham, London Paddington and Cardiff.

Description

Sitting in a commanding position on a modern development by E.G. Carter, Woodland View benefits from a NHBC guarantee with approximately 5 remaining years.

The property was built in 2020 and enjoys an open aspect to the front and is situated on the edge of the popular village of Stoke Lacy which has its own village hall, church and public house. Bromyard, with all its amenities, is just 3 miles away.

It has air source heat pump central heating to radiators with thermostats, UPVC frame double glazed windows and external doors, fitted kitchen with integral appliances, en-suite to master bedroom. The downstairs flooring has been refitted to high quality wooden laminate which flows seamlessly from each room.

Outside there is parking for multiple cars, a semi detached double garage with electricity and a pitched roof and a south facing enclosed rear garden which backs on to open farmland.
